What Is a Korean Head Spa?

A Korean Head Spa is an advanced scalp therapy that combines age-old Korean beauty methods with innovative hair care technology to enhance the health of a scalp and give hair greater strength. The several-step treatment comprises deep cleansing, exfoliating, hydrating, and massage of the scalp with herbal-treated products and latest technology such as micro-mist steamers and LED therapy. By clearing buildup, enhancing circulation, and stabilizing scalp health, it tends to resolve concerns such as dandruff, oily scalp, dryness, and thinning hair. Priding itself on its soothing and therapeutic treatment, the Korean Head Spa is increasing worldwide popularity as a pampering yet potent way to achieve supreme hair and scalp health.

Steps Involved in a Korean Head Spa Treatment

A Korean head spa treatment is an opulent, holistic scalp and hair care practice that marries traditional healing principles with contemporary dermatological science. It emphasizes in-depth cleansing, moisturizing, and relaxation for a healthy scalp and strong, lovely hair.

1. Scalp Analysis: Treatment starts with thorough scalp analysis using a specialized scanner to detect problems like dryness, oiliness, dandruff, or plugged follicles.

2. Aromatherapy & Relaxation: Essential oils or herbal infusions are introduced to provide a soothing environment and condition the scalp for treatment.

3. Pre-Cleansing & Scalp Exfoliation: A gentle pre-wash treatment or exfoliating scrub is applied to loosen dead skin cells, buildup, and excess oil.

4. Deep Cleansing Shampoo: A pH-balanced shampoo is applied to clean the scalp extensively while preserving its natural moisture barrier.

5. Scalp Massage & Acupressure: A relaxing massage is done to enhance blood flow, reduce tension, and stimulate hair follicles for improved growth.

6. Nourishing Scalp Mask or Serum: A personalized mask or serum with ingredients such as ginseng, probiotics, or plant extracts is used to treat specific scalp issues.

7. Steam Therapy: Warm steam is applied to maximize the absorption of active ingredients, calm the scalp, and open up hair follicles.

8. Cold Rinse & pH Balancing: A cold water rinse seals the hair cuticles, balances the pH of the scalp, and gives shine to the hair.

9. LED Light Therapy or Scalp Tonic Application: Depending on the specific needs, LED therapy can be applied to stimulate scalp health, followed by a light tonic to keep the scalp hydrated and nourished.

10. Blow Dry & Final Scalp Check: Hair is blown dry, and a final check on the scalp verifies that the treatment has successfully tackled major concerns.

A Korean head spa treatment is not merely a matter of hair washing—it is an overall wellbeing experience that treats the scalp, induces relaxation, and bolsters general hair vitality.

Traditional Elements in Korean Scalp Therapy

Korean scalp treatment combines ancient healing principles with the latest scientific techniques to produce an integrated system for scalp wellness. Based on ancient herbal medicine and wellness practices, it aims at restoring equilibrium, building scalp resilience, and healthy hair growth.

1. Hanbang (Traditional Korean Medicine): Herbal products, such as ginseng, mugwort, and licorice root, are most frequently utilized for their anti-inflammatory, antioxidant, and circulation-promoting properties.

2. Fermented Ingredients: Natural fermentation increases the effectiveness of herbal extracts, enhancing their absorption and efficacy in fortifying the scalp microbiome.

3. Ginseng Therapy: One of the major ingredients in Korean scalp treatment, ginseng promotes hair follicle activity, enhances blood flow, and prevents baldness.

4. Mugwort & Green Tea Extracts: These classic ingredients calm down irritation on the scalp, alleviate inflammation, and offer antioxidant protection from environmental stress.

5. Rice Water Rinse: An ancient tradition, rice water is full of amino acids and vitamins that feed hair strands, give them shine, and fortify the scalp barrier.

6. Scalp Acupressure & Meridian Massage: Based on Korean and East Asian medicine, this method stimulates circulation, eases tension, and increases nutrient flow to hair follicles.

7. Hot & Cold Therapy: Heat from steam opens pores to thoroughly cleanse, whereas cold rinses or herbal compress close cuticles and invigorate the scalp.

8. Hwangchil (Dendropanax Morbifera) Extract: A unique Korean herb that is detoxifying and anti-aging, frequently applied in scalp treatment to fortify hair roots.

9. Seaweed & Algae Treatments: Seashore plants supply moisture, minerals, and vital nutrients that strengthen hair and keep the scalp in top condition.

10. Aromatherapy with Classical Herbs: Korean herbs such as perilla, camellia, and pine are used to obtain essential oils for their calming and balancing actions on the scalp.

By integrating these classical factors with contemporary dermatological technology, Korean scalp treatment provides a holistic solution to hair health, maintaining long-term health and vitality right from the roots.

Key Differences: Korean Head Spa vs. Regular Hair Spa

Both Korean head spas and normal hair spas have hair care as their priority, but they differ greatly in the ways they approach, do things, and aim for. Korean head spas concentrate on scalp health as the primary foundation of healthy, beautiful hair, whereas normal hair spas only concern themselves with hair conditioning and cosmetic procedures.

1. Focus: Korean head spas concentrate primarily on scalp health, detoxification, and blood circulation, whereas normal hair spas only target strands of hair for shine, smoothness, and repairing damage.

2. Scalp Analysis: Korean head spas start with a thorough scalp analysis through the use of specialized scanners, while normal hair spas merely check hair condition visually without extensive scalp analysis.

3. Treatment Approach: Korean head spas adopt a holistic, wellness-oriented approach with the use of traditional herbs, fermented products, and therapeutic massage, while normal hair spas employ cosmetic treatments such as deep conditioning masks and keratin therapy.

4. Ingredients Utilized: Korean head spas utilize Hanbang ingredients such as ginseng, mugwort, and probiotics, whereas regular hair spas use synthetic conditioners, silicones, and protein-enriched formulas.

5. Scalp Purification: Korean head spas comprise thorough scalp scrubbing, pH balancing, and oil control to clear blocked follicles, while regular hair spas only offer hair care without lengthy scalp treatments.

6. Massage Techniques: Korean head spas include acupressure, lymphatic drainage, and meridian massage to relax and enhance blood flow, while normal hair spas comprise simple scalp and hair massage for product penetration.

7. Steam Therapy: Korean head spas utilize regulated steam to open the pores and promote the penetration of scalp treatments, while normal hair spas primarily utilize steam for moisturizing and deep conditioning.

8. Post-Treatment Treatment: Korean head spas tend to end with LED treatment or lightweight scalp tonics to ensure extended scalp health, whereas normal hair spas end on styling products to achieve an instantaneous smooth, shine effect.

9. Benefits of Hair Growth: Korean head spas stimulate follicles and combat hair fall, while normal hair spas are oriented towards enhancing the texture of the hair and reconstructing damage.

10. Overall Objective: The Korean head spa is a therapeutic, scalp-led experience geared towards long-term hair health, whereas a regular hair spa is a hair-led treatment that deepens shine, softness, and manageability.

By placing the focus on scalp health as the foundation for hair wellness, Korean head spas provide a richer, more intrinsic experience than the largely cosmetic results of regular hair spas.

Natural Ingredients in Korean Spa Treatments

Korean spa treatments involve the use of a range of natural ingredients, firmly based in traditional herbal medicine, to condition the hair and scalp. They bring hydration, cleansing, and renewal, encouraging long-term scalp health and healthier hair growth.

1. Ginseng: An antioxidant with great power to enhance blood flow, fortify hair follicles, and prevent hair loss.

2. Mugwort: It is used due to its soothing and anti-inflammatory properties, which can calm scalp irritation and bring balance.

3. Green Tea: Polyphenol- and catechin-rich, it offers antioxidant protection, decreases dandruff, and stimulates hair growth.

4. Fermented Rice Water: Full of vitamins, amino acids, and minerals, it makes hair stronger, increases elasticity, and gives shine.

5. Licorice Root: Regulates sebum production, calms an itchy scalp, and encourages healthy hair follicles.

6. Hwangchil (Dendropanax Morbifera): A unique Korean herbal extract with detoxing and anti-aging abilities for scalp renewal.

7. Perilla Leaf Extract: Rich in omega-3 fatty acids and flavonoids that moisturize the scalp and avert dryness.

8. Seaweed & Algae: Supply minerals and moisture, fortifying hair strands and regulating scalp moisture levels.

9. Camellia Oil: A light oil that intensely moisturizes hair without blocking the scalp, leaving it soft and lustrous.

10. Black Soybean Extract: High in proteins and isoflavones, it enhances hair thickness and fortifies weak hair strands.

11. Hibiscus: Stimulates scalp circulation, stops premature graying, and promotes hair growth.

12. Probiotics & Fermented Herbs: Rebalance the scalp's natural microbiome, enhancing scalp health and minimizing sensitivity.

13. Angelica Root: Employed in traditional Korean medicine for its anti-inflammatory and scalp-strengthening properties.

14. Bamboo Extract: Delivers silica and antioxidants that fortify hair structure and add shine.

15. Lotus Flower Extract: Delivers hydration and antioxidant benefits, keeping the scalp balanced and refreshed.

These organic ingredients synergistically interact in Korean spa treatments to detoxify, feed, and fortify both the scalp and hair, providing long-term health and vitality.

Advanced Techniques for Scalp Rejuvenation

Korean scalp rejuvenation treatments integrate the latest dermatological treatments with age-old healing arts to promote scalp wellness, induce hair growth, and enhance overall hair vitality. They emphasize thorough cleansing, moisturizing, and blood flow to establish a favorable condition for healthy hair.

  • Scalp Analysis Technology: Advanced scanners evaluate scalp health, identifying oil content, plugged follicles, dandruff, and inflammation to personalize treatments.

  • Deep Scalp Exfoliation: Gently removing dead skin cells, product residue, and excess sebum by enzymatic or micro-exfoliation, encouraging more effective nutrient absorption.

  • pH Balancing Treatments: Therapeutic toners and mists adjust the natural pH of the scalp to prevent excessive dryness or oiliness.

  • Fermented Probiotics Therapy: Probiotic-based treatments balance the scalp microbiome, diminishing sensitivity and enhancing the skin barrier.

  • Oxygen Scalp Infusion: Therapeutic pure oxygen therapy introduces necessary nutrients and moisture to hair follicles, re-energizing scalp cells.

  • LED Light Therapy: Red, blue, and green LEDs address various scalp issues, including inflammation, oil control, and stimulation of the hair follicles.

  • Scalp Acupressure Massage: Korean traditional meridian massage methods enhance blood flow, relax tension, and stimulate hair follicles.

  • Herbal Steam Therapy: Warm steam with Korean medicinal herbs opens up pores, hydrates, and detoxifies the scalp.

  • Microneedling for Scalp: Micro-channels are made in the scalp by tiny needles to trigger collagen production and facilitate better absorption of hair growth serums.

  • Ultrasound Therapy: Low-frequency sound waves enhance penetration of products, enhancing scalp hydration and nutrient delivery.

  • Cryotherapy (Cold Therapy): Pore tightening, inflammation reduction, and scalp barrier strengthening against environmental stressors is achieved through cooling treatments.

  • Scalp Detoxification Masks: Clay or botanical masks detoxify by removing impurities, excess sebum, and toxins, leaving the scalp refreshed and balanced.

  • Low-Level Laser Therapy (LLLT): Laser treatments that are non-invasive stimulate hair follicles, enhance density, and slow down hair thinning.

  • Aromatherapy & Essential Oils: Therapeutic oils such as rosemary, peppermint, and tea tree stimulate circulation, calm irritation, and induce relaxation.

  • Hydrotherapy & Scalp Tonic Rinse: Herbal-infused water rinses cleanse the scalp without stripping it of necessary moisture.

By combining these cutting-edge methods, Korean scalp rejuvenation provides long-term scalp health, reinforces hair roots, and encourages thicker, healthier hair growth.
